This authentic Wakayama ramen shop is full of creations by a chef hailing from the Wakayama prefecture of Japan.
Formerly known as Kishuya, Wakayama Prefecture is home to the Tonkotsu-Shoyu Ramen; originally inspired by its local produce, this exclusive regional dish quickly became a renowned national favorite.
A unique recreation of this traditional and popular Wakayama ramen could be found in New York. Kishuya Ramen provides the quality and taste of authentic ramen and brings it closer to home.
With the region's production of rich ingredients and love of food, the Wakayama ramen has developed it's own delightful taste. With a slowly cooked pork broth forming it's base, the Wakayama ramen is full of flavor blended in an exquisite balance.
